Output e91ae1761903fa3a9bb4951fee38f4b6c9631f77900ac48b48cd7184574f9172:24

value
2439081
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b997de1a85e99c57bb34d61c0e0c8bc0670e05 OP_EQUAL
address
37bFW4iBde9KUkSBcS1YK2WqyE7FZcGx5N
transaction
e91ae1761903fa3a9bb4951fee38f4b6c9631f77900ac48b48cd7184574f9172
spent
true